Topsham remains a highly desirable estuary town of nationwide renown. Its excellent amenities include individual shops, restaurants and a well-regarded Primary school along with churches and Topsham’s popular open-air swimming pool, rugby club, bowls club and sailing club. Exeter Golf & Country Club is less than two miles distant.
There is a frequent bus service and a very useful train link to Exeter City centre which is just 4 miles away and Exmouth which is around 6.5 miles away. The popular ‘Route 2’ bike path is a level, 16 mile route between Exmouth and Dawlish on the other side of the Exe Estuary.
